/**
|
|
* 532. K-diff Pairs in an Array
|
|
* Given an array of integers nums and an integer k, return the number of unique k-diff pairs in the array.
|
|
* A k-diff pair is an integer pair (nums[i], nums[j]), where the following are true:
|
|
* - 0 <= i, j < nums.length
|
|
* - i != j
|
|
* - nums[i] - nums[j] == k
|
|
* Notice that |val| denotes the absolute value of val.
|
|
*
|
|
* Refer: 220209.cpp
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
class Solution {
|
|
public:
|
|
static int findPairs(const std::vector<int>& nums, int k) {
|
|
int ans = 0;
|
|
if (k) {
|
|
std::unordered_set<int> s;
|
|
for (int i : nums) {
|
|
if (s.count(i))
|
|
continue;
|
|
if (s.count(i + k))
|
|
++ans;
|
|
if (s.count(i - k))
|
|
++ans;
|
|
s.insert(i);
|
|
}
|
|
} else {
|
|
std::unordered_map<int, int> m;
|
|
for (int i : nums)
|
|
if (m[i]++ == 1)
|
|
++ans;
|
|
}
|
|
return ans;
|
|
}
|
|
};
